## Building Access — Spares Room (Hullbrook Annex)

Contractors: the spare hardware room is down the east corridor on the ground floor, third door on the left. Sign in at the front desk first and grab a visitor lanyard. Anything you take out, jot it in the blue logbook — yes, even the little stuff. The door self-locks, so don't wedge it. To get in, punch in the code below.

staff pass of hagug-taguf = bdg-HJ-9

Quick heads-up on Pinwheel UI versioning: we cut a minor release every sprint, and anything touching component props needs a changeset file in the PR. No changeset, no merge — the bot will nag you. Majors are rare and go through the design council first. The full policy, with examples of what counts as breaking, lives on the internal page below.

wiki page, bahip-yahip: https://grafana.qirvanlabs.corp/browse/display/projects/cc3a1b9dbfc9

Internal Memo — Move to Annual Billing

To the board: starting next quarter, Lanterna Suite shifts from monthly to annual billing as the default. Finance projects a healthy cash-flow bump and modelling suggests churn drops when customers commit up front. Monthly plans stay available at a 15% premium, so nobody's forced over. Support and billing teams at the Ferndale hub are trained and ready. We expect a little noise from smaller accounts, nothing serious. The fuller rationale sits in the note below.

confidential, bagep-fajef: Gross margin on Druwyn came in at 5 percent against a plan of 15 percent. Only 5 of the 80 pilot accounts renewed Druwyn, so a churn review is set for April 1.